Output 85e69a8e7c62990acf76a3464d258e5860621598c37807ccb7a0ed5959437d0a:0

value
217755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ecb14e0158e49c113fe217450037b56709d49bef OP_EQUAL
address
3PGXoAPz3voaupqVBw3HqivP1sXysjpCna
transaction
85e69a8e7c62990acf76a3464d258e5860621598c37807ccb7a0ed5959437d0a
spent
true